Overview

VSP3210Y from Texas Instruments is a 16-bit, single-supply CCD signal processor for scanner applications, integrating three correlated double samplers (CDS), programmable gain amplifiers (PGA) with 0–13 dB range, and a 16-bit A/D converter. It operates from +5 V, supports 3-channel CCD mode at 8 Msps, and delivers ±500 mV offset control for high-precision analog front-end conditioning in document imaging systems.

Technical Context

The VSP3210Y implements a fully integrated analog signal chain optimized for linear CCD sensors: three independent CDS blocks suppress reset noise per channel, followed by PGAs with digitally controlled gain steps, then a shared 16-bit successive-approximation ADC. Timing generation is embedded, eliminating external clock sequencers.

It supports two operational configurations: 1-channel high-speed mode (8 Msps) and 3-channel parallel mode (each up to ~2.67 Msps), with selectable output formatting (normal 16-bit parallel or demultiplexed 8-bit dual-port). Offset calibration is performed via internal 10-bit DACs per channel, enabling precise black-level correction.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
Resolution16-bit A/D conversion - enables >96 dB dynamic range for high-fidelity scanner image capture.
Sampling Rate8 Msps max (1-channel mode) - supports high-speed document scanning at ≥600 dpi with real-time pixel processing.
PGA Gain Range0 dB to +13 dB in discrete steps - allows adaptive signal scaling across varying CCD output amplitudes without external amplification.
Offset Control±500 mV per channel via 10-bit DAC - provides fine-grained black-level adjustment to compensate sensor dark current drift.
Digital Output+3 V / +5 V compatible parallel bus - interfaces directly with FPGA or microcontroller I/O without level-shifting circuitry.
Operating Temp0°C to +85°C - qualified for industrial-grade scanner modules operating in uncontrolled ambient environments.
Power Dissipation300 mW typical - enables compact, fanless scanner designs with minimal thermal management overhead.

Key Features

FeatureDesign Value
Triple CDS architectureSimultaneous noise cancellation on R/G/B channels eliminates reset kTC noise before digitization - essential for color fidelity in flatbed scanners.
Selectable 1-/3-channel modeRuntime reconfiguration between high-speed monochrome (8 Msps) and full-color parallel acquisition (3×2.67 Msps) - simplifies hardware reuse across product variants.
Demultiplexed output mode8-bit dual-port output format reduces FPGA pin count and PCB routing complexity versus full 16-bit bus - lowers BOM cost in volume scanner designs.
Integrated timing generatorEliminates need for external CPLD or ASIC-based clock sequencing logic - reduces component count and layout area in compact scanner modules.
±500 mV per-channel offset DACEnables independent black-level trimming per RGB channel to correct for photodiode response mismatch and thermal drift - improves color balance stability over temperature.

FAQ

What is the primary function of the VSP3210Y in a scanner system?

The VSP3210Y serves as the core analog signal processor for CCD-based scanners, performing correlated double sampling, programmable gain amplification, offset correction, and 16-bit digitization. Its integrated timing generator and triple-CDS architecture make the VSP3210Y ideal for high-fidelity, low-noise image capture in document and flatbed scanners - directly replacing discrete op-amp and ADC solutions with a single-chip implementation.

Does the VSP3210Y support both 1-channel and 3-channel CCD operation?

Yes, the VSP3210Y supports two configurable modes: 1-channel operation at up to 8 Msps for high-speed monochrome scanning, and 3-channel parallel operation (R/G/B) at ~2.67 Msps per channel for full-color acquisition. Mode selection is controlled via configuration registers, and the VSP3210Y maintains full CDS, PGA, and offset DAC functionality in both modes - enabling flexible hardware reuse across scanner product families.

Is the VSP3210Y pin-to-pin compatible with other devices in the VSP32xx family?

The VSP3210Y is interface-compatible with the VSP3200Y and pin-to-pin compatible with the VSP3100Y - but only when the VSP3210Y is configured in demultiplexed output mode. In normal 16-bit output mode, pin assignments differ. Therefore, direct substitution of the VSP3210Y for VSP3100Y requires verification of output mode configuration and register mapping - the VSP3210Y itself remains fully functional in either mode.

What digital output voltage levels does the VSP3210Y support?

The VSP3210Y supports both +3 V and +5 V digital output logic levels on its B0–B15 bus, allowing direct interfacing with legacy 5 V microcontrollers or modern 3 V FPGAs without external level shifters. The output voltage standard is selected via the VDRV pin voltage, and the VSP3210Y maintains full timing compliance and drive strength across both standards - simplifying system integration across multiple generations of host processors.

How is offset correction implemented in the VSP3210Y?

Offset correction in the VSP3210Y is performed using three independent 10-bit DACs - one per R/G/B channel - each providing ±500 mV adjustment range. These DACs feed into the CDS input stage to null sensor dark current and amplifier offset errors before sampling. Configuration is done via dedicated offset registers accessible through the VSP3210Y's 4-wire serial interface, enabling per-channel calibration during system startup or runtime.
